    About the role#

    This internship offers students the chance to join the Central Technology team during the summer of 2027. You will gain hands-on experience by supporting our corporate and game technology infrastructure. This is a full-time, 12-week program designed to provide meaningful project work and professional growth.

    What you'll do#

    • Support the daily IT needs of the Central Technology team.
    • Manage hardware assets and maintain game development kits.
    • Assist with security compliance tasks.
    • Learn the technical infrastructure that powers our game development.

    What you'll need#

    • Current enrollment in a certificate, associate’s, or bachelor’s degree program in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or a related field.
    • Graduation date between December 2027 and June 2028.
    • Availability for a 12-week program starting in mid-May or mid-June 2027.
    • Ability to lift or move up to 25 lbs frequently and up to 50 lbs occasionally.
    • Confidence navigating computer operating systems.
    • Strong communication and customer support skills.
    • A demonstrated interest in innovation, such as computer building or personal technical projects.
    • Ability to solve problems in an organized, solution-oriented manner.
    • Capability to work effectively within a team and manage time well.
    • Please apply with a resume.

    Location & details#

    • This role is based on-site in Santa Monica, California.
    • Candidates must currently reside in the US or be willing to relocate themselves.
    • This is a paid internship.

    About Activision Blizzard

    Activision Blizzard operates as an interactive entertainment company with a presence in North America, Europe, and Asia. The organization maintains a gaming network that reaches users across 196 countries. Its portfolio includes franchises such as Call of Duty, World of Warcraft, and Candy Crush. The company employs between 5,001 and 10,000 people and maintains its headquarters in Santa Monica, California.
